Women, through their entrepreneurial endeavors, have been major contributors to the structure and economic success of the United States; yet the scope and breadth of their accomplishments have gone unrecognized. This book adds the entrepreneurial stories of over 100 women to the historical record and provides a much needed resource to researchers and educators in the fields of entrepreneurship, business, management, sociology, economics, and women's studies.
